知识图谱与语言理解:构建智能的桥梁

版权申诉
0 下载量 128 浏览量 更新于2024-06-28 收藏 4.61MB PDF 举报
"《知识图谱:概念与技术》第11章主要探讨了基于知识图谱的语言理解,包括语言理解的重要性、实体理解、概念理解以及其他相关方面。本章强调了机器理解人类语言在实现智能信息处理和智能机器人中的关键作用,并指出了语言理解的复杂性和困难性,如歧义、上下文依赖和隐含信息。同时,提到了机器语言理解需要大量、语义丰富的背景知识,传统知识表示无法满足这些需求,而知识图谱作为一种有效的解决方案被引入。" 1. **语言理解概述** 语言理解是人工智能领域的重要组成部分,它涉及到让机器理解和解析人类使用的自然语言,以此来模拟人类的思考过程。这是因为语言不仅是思维的工具,也是区分人类与动物的关键能力。 2. **为何语言理解如此重要** 语言理解对于实现智能信息处理和构建智能机器人至关重要,因为它涉及到机器模拟人类的思维活动。理解和使用语言的能力是我们智力的核心体现。 3. **语言理解的挑战** 语言的复杂性使得机器理解起来非常困难。语言具有歧义性,同一个意思可以有无穷无尽的表达方式;同时,语言还依赖于上下文和隐含信息,这些都增加了理解的难度。 4. **机器语言理解的背景知识需求** 为了使机器能够有效理解语言,需要有丰富的背景知识库支持。这些知识库应该具备大规模、语义丰富、结构友好的特性。传统的知识表示形式(如规则系统、数据库等)往往无法满足这些需求。 5. **知识图谱的作用** 知识图谱作为一种现代的知识表示形式,它能够提供结构化的、易于机器处理的知识,从而帮助机器更好地理解和生成自然语言。知识图谱包含了大量的实体、关系和属性,可以有效地处理语言的歧义性和上下文依赖问题。 6. **实体理解与概念理解** 在基于知识图谱的语言理解中,实体理解涉及到识别和理解文本中的具体对象或事件,如人名、地点或日期。而概念理解则更深层次,涉及对抽象概念和语义关系的理解,这需要知识图谱提供的背景知识作为支撑。 7. **其他理解** 除了实体和概念理解外,还包括了对语法、语境、情感和意图的理解,这些都是构建全面的语言理解模型不可或缺的部分。 知识图谱在提升机器语言理解能力方面发挥着至关重要的作用,通过提供丰富的背景知识和结构化信息,为解决语言的复杂性和歧义性提供了可能。随着知识图谱技术的发展,机器将能更好地理解和生成人类语言,推动人工智能的进步。